融合门户
随着信息技术的飞速发展,智慧校园建设已成为高校信息化发展的核心方向。在这一背景下,“大学综合门户”作为高校信息化服务的核心平台,承担着信息集成、资源共享和用户交互的重要功能。同时,“方案下载”作为教学与科研支持的重要组成部分,其高效性与便捷性直接影响到师生的学习与研究效率。因此,构建一个集智慧化、智能化于一体的“大学综合门户”与“方案下载”系统,具有重要的现实意义和技术价值。
一、智慧校园与信息化建设的背景
智慧校园是依托现代信息技术,实现教育管理、教学资源、科研创新和服务保障等方面的智能化升级。它不仅提升了高校的运行效率,也优化了师生的学习体验。在此背景下,大学综合门户作为智慧校园的重要组成部分,成为连接各类教育资源和服务的桥梁。
二、“大学综合门户”的设计理念与功能架构
“大学综合门户”是一个集信息发布、资源检索、个人服务、协同办公等功能于一体的平台。其设计目标在于为用户提供一站式的信息服务,提高信息获取的效率和准确性。
在技术实现上,该系统通常采用B/S(Browser/Server)架构,前端使用HTML5、CSS3和JavaScript等技术进行开发,后端则可能采用Java、Python或Node.js等语言,结合Spring Boot、Django或Express等框架实现业务逻辑处理。数据库方面,常用MySQL、PostgreSQL或MongoDB等关系型或非关系型数据库进行数据存储。
1. 系统功能模块
“大学综合门户”主要包括以下几个功能模块:
信息公告模块:用于发布学校通知、新闻资讯、活动预告等信息。
资源检索模块:提供课程资料、电子图书、学术论文等资源的搜索与下载功能。
个人中心模块:允许用户管理个人信息、查看学习进度、提交作业等。
在线交流模块:包括论坛、问答、即时通讯等功能,促进师生互动。
三、“方案下载”系统的功能与实现
“方案下载”系统主要用于教学与科研过程中,提供各类教学方案、实验方案、研究计划等文档的上传、管理和下载服务。该系统的设计需要兼顾安全性、便捷性和可扩展性。
在技术实现上,“方案下载”系统通常采用前后端分离的架构,前端使用Vue.js或React框架构建用户界面,后端采用RESTful API接口进行数据交互。系统还可能引入权限控制机制,确保不同用户根据角色访问相应的资源。
1. 技术架构示例
以下是一个简单的“方案下载”系统的架构示例,采用Spring Boot + Vue.js的技术组合:
// Spring Boot 后端代码示例(方案下载接口)
@RestController
@RequestMapping("/api/scheme")
public class SchemeController {
@Autowired
private SchemeService schemeService;
@GetMapping("/{id}")
public ResponseEntity getSchemeById(@PathVariable Long id) {
return ResponseEntity.ok(schemeService.getSchemeById(id));
}
@PostMapping("/upload")
public ResponseEntity uploadScheme(@RequestParam("file") MultipartFile file,
@RequestParam("title") String title) {
schemeService.uploadScheme(file, title);
return ResponseEntity.ok("上传成功");
}
}
上述代码展示了如何通过RESTful API实现方案文件的上传与查询功能。其中,`MultipartFile`用于接收上传的文件,`@RequestParam`用于获取表单参数,`@RestController`定义了一个REST风格的控制器。
四、智慧融合下的系统优化策略

为了进一步提升系统的智能化水平,可以引入人工智能、大数据分析等技术手段,实现更精准的服务推送与个性化推荐。
例如,利用机器学习算法对用户的下载行为进行分析,预测其可能感兴趣的方案内容,并自动推荐相关资源。此外,还可以通过自然语言处理技术,实现对方案标题和摘要的智能分类与标签生成。
1. 智能推荐系统设计
智能推荐系统可以通过以下步骤实现:
收集用户行为数据,如下载记录、浏览历史、评分等。
构建用户画像,提取关键特征。

利用协同过滤或深度学习模型进行推荐。
将推荐结果展示给用户。
五、系统安全与性能优化
在系统设计中,安全性与性能优化是不可忽视的重要环节。
首先,应采用HTTPS协议保障数据传输的安全性;其次,使用JWT(JSON Web Token)进行身份验证,避免频繁的登录操作;最后,通过缓存机制、负载均衡等技术手段提升系统的响应速度和并发能力。
1. 安全机制示例
以下是一个简单的JWT认证机制实现示例:
// Spring Security 配置示例
@Configuration
@EnableWebSecurity
public class SecurityConfig extends WebSecurityConfigurerAdapter {
@Override
protected void configure(HttpSecurity http) throws Exception {
http
.csrf().disable()
.sessionManagement().sessionCreationPolicy(SessionCreationPolicy.STATELESS)
.and()
.addFilterBefore(new JwtFilter(), UsernamePasswordAuthenticationFilter.class);
}
}
该配置禁用了CSRF保护,并设置了无状态会话管理,同时添加了自定义的JWT过滤器,用于验证用户身份。
六、结语
“大学综合门户”与“方案下载”系统的建设,不仅是高校信息化发展的必然趋势,更是推动智慧校园建设的重要支撑。通过合理的技术架构设计、智能化功能的融入以及安全性能的优化,能够有效提升高校的教学科研效率与服务水平。未来,随着人工智能、云计算等新技术的不断发展,这些系统将更加智能化、人性化,为高校的可持续发展注入新的动力。